The Technology Transformation

One of the most significant changes was our migration to a more modern development stack.

Next.js for the Frontend

We adopted Next.js to improve performance, routing, scalability, and search engine optimization.

This brought several advantages:

  • Faster page loading

  • Better rendering performance

  • Improved SEO capabilities

  • Cleaner project organization

  • Enhanced developer experience

The result is a website that feels faster, more responsive, and easier to maintain.

TypeScript for Better Code Quality

As projects grow, maintainability becomes increasingly important.

To address this, we introduced TypeScript into our workflow.

The benefits were immediate:

  • Better type safety

  • Fewer runtime errors

  • Improved code readability

  • Easier debugging

  • More predictable development

TypeScript has helped us build with greater confidence while reducing the risk of costly mistakes.

 

Modern Data Management with Prisma ORM and Neon Database

Data is the backbone of any modern application.

To modernize our backend infrastructure, we adopted:

Prisma ORM

Prisma simplified how we interact with our database.

Benefits include:

  • Cleaner database queries

  • Improved developer productivity

  • Better schema management

  • Strong type safety

  • Easier maintenance

Neon Database

We also migrated to Neon, a modern serverless PostgreSQL platform designed for scalability and performance.

This upgrade provided:

  • Better reliability

  • Improved scalability

  • Simplified database management

  • Modern cloud-native architecture

  • Future-ready infrastructure

Together, Prisma and Neon significantly improved our backend capabilities.

Strengthening SEO from the Foundation

One of our biggest goals was improving search visibility.

Rather than relying on shortcuts, we focused on building strong SEO foundations.

This included:

  • Better metadata management

  • Improved page structures

  • Enhanced internal linking

  • Cleaner URLs

  • Better content organization

  • Improved performance metrics

SEO is not simply about keywords.

It's about helping search engines understand your website clearly.

By improving the technical structure of the platform, we created an environment where content could perform more effectively.

 

The Result: Google Started Paying Attention

One of the most exciting outcomes of this transformation was seeing measurable improvements in search visibility.

Pages began indexing more effectively.

Content became easier for search engines to understand.

Search performance improved.

And for the first time, Google began displaying sitelinks beneath our primary search result.

This was more than just a visual achievement.

It was confirmation that the improvements made throughout the platform were working.

The combination of stronger architecture, improved SEO practices, cleaner code, and better content organization was producing real-world results.
